The expression √12 can be simplified as follows:
- Step 1: Factorize 12. 12 can be written as 2 x 2 x 3.
- Step 2: Take out any number who's power is an even number. In this case, we can take out 2 as 2^2 = 4. So, the square root of 12 can be written as √(4 x 3).
- Step 3: Simplify. The square root of 4 is 2. Therefore, √(4 x 3) is equal to 2√3.
